    Quote Originally Posted by Penguin740 View Post
    What is the cost to do a dynorun at Chiptorque. I have a 6MPS

    I plan to get a flashtune done, but will be getting an exhaust and pod filter put in at CES in 1.5 weeks time and find it hard to justify the extra expense to get a baseline dyno (if its expensive).

    The only reason I would do it would be to help other members on the forum know what to expect at each stage of mods to an 6MPS.
    ChipTorque's dyno rates are as follows:

    2WD Power Run $100
    2WD Custom Dyno Tuning $200 per hour
    4WD Power Run $180
    4WD Custom Dyno Tuning $280 per hour

    On average a custom dyno tune tends to take 4 hours for a standard vehicle or with and exhaust upgrade. More modifications, in particular CAI's and pod filters, that alter the air flow meter readings tend to take about 5 hours of tuning.

    It would be great to see the vehicle stock for a base power run.

    Quote Originally Posted by tricache View Post
    Thats not bad...

    Just trying to see how much it would cost for a group as well, like a Dyno day, just dyno runs no tuning of course
    Usually Dyno Day entry is $60 (min. 15 vehicles) and includes:
    ·Dyno Power Run
    ·Opportunity to sit in your vehicle while we're doing the dyno run*
    ·Laminated dyno graph showing power in kW at the wheels & torque
    ·Dyno graph/s (including extra graphs for torque and air fule ratio) emailed to you after the event +
    ·Be in the running to win lucky door prize
    ·Catering package like a BBQ lunch
    *enclosed footwear required if you're going to enter the dyno room
    +include email address on entry form for dyno graphs
